NullJeager wrote:
There is the Society for Creative Anachronism, they don't fight with the swords, because you have to sort of go easy with them, instead they take the martial arts aspect of it and go mental with sticks with a rubber ball on the end.  That and they have other aspects of medieval life, you can learn to brew beer and ale or learn how to do carpentry etc., etc., etc.

I was going to get involved with them but the nearest to me in Liverpool was in f*cking Wales and there is no way that I am going to be going to Wales just to take part in something for the weekend, or for "practice" on a certain night to learn how to fight with a "sword".  But they do take part in wars and that so you can take part in quite large battles and then sleep in an encampment with a campfire and the mead, ale, wine and beer flowing.

A ex-coworker of mine was into this and apparently in germany there is the one of the biggest events for this every year. They all have their real and usually very expensive stuff, but also outfits and weapons for their fights with LARP Weapons. They also do some crazy s**t, since it is also centered on fantasy. The "orcs" have their own strip club, were some huge woman with green body paint is doing striptease and being treated as their orc queen and you should under no circumstances insult her.

The "humans" do some more medieval centered stuff with peopl being squires and other people who participated in some battles or visited the event for some time are being knights and s**t. Sounds pretty fun, but all that equipment is pretty expensive.

I also have a friend who is into reenactment and he has a complete set of a 30 year war Hellebardenträger which is worth like 8.000€.
